Proposal

Internal alterations include the removal and reconstruction of non-structural partitions, formation of kitchen/living room hatch with integrated alcoves, installation of sliding wall panel, reconfiguration of bedroom layouts with new stud-work walls, installation of 5x full height flush painted doors, 1x pair of painted timber-framed glazed doors, 1x frosted glass sliding pocket door between kitchen and utility, suspended false ceilings and LED lighting.

About heritage and listed building applications

Listed building consent is needed for works that affect the special interest of a listed building, and carrying out such works without it is a criminal offence. More in our guide to planning application types.
